The role of a technical research ship in modern science cannot be overstated. These vessels are equipped with advanced technology and instruments that allow scientists to explore the depths of the ocean, study marine life, and conduct various types of research that are essential for understanding our planet's ecosystems. A technical research ship is not just a floating laboratory; it is a crucial tool for gathering data that can help us address some of the most pressing environmental issues we face today.One of the primary functions of a technical research ship is to facilitate oceanographic studies. These ships are often outfitted with sonar systems, underwater cameras, and sampling equipment that enable researchers to map the seafloor, monitor water quality, and collect biological samples. For instance, during a recent expedition, a technical research ship was used to investigate the effects of climate change on coral reefs. Scientists were able to gather important data about the health of these ecosystems, which are vital for marine biodiversity.In addition to oceanographic research, technical research ships also play a significant role in geological studies. Researchers use these vessels to explore underwater geological formations, study tectonic plate movements, and assess the potential for natural resources such as oil and gas. The information gathered from these expeditions can have far-reaching implications for energy policy and environmental conservation efforts.Moreover, a technical research ship often serves as a platform for interdisciplinary collaboration. Scientists from various fields, including biology, chemistry, and geology, come together on these vessels to share their expertise and work towards common goals. This collaborative approach not only enhances the quality of research but also fosters innovation in scientific methodologies. For example, during joint research projects, teams may develop new technologies or techniques for data collection that can be applied in future studies.The importance of a technical research ship extends beyond scientific research; it also plays a vital role in education and public outreach. Many research institutions offer educational programs that allow students and the public to learn about the work being conducted on these ships. By engaging the community and raising awareness about marine research, these initiatives help to inspire the next generation of scientists and promote a greater understanding of ocean conservation.In conclusion, the significance of a technical research ship in advancing our knowledge of the ocean and its ecosystems is immense. These vessels are integral to conducting research that informs policy decisions and helps protect our planet's natural resources. As we continue to face challenges related to climate change and environmental degradation, the work done aboard technical research ships will be crucial in shaping a sustainable future for our oceans and the life they support.
